Sobha Ltd.'s latest financial results for Q1 FY27 present a mixed picture. The company reported net sales of ₹1,278.15 crores, reflecting a significant year-on-year growth of 50.03% from ₹851.93 crores in Q1 FY26. This indicates the company's ability to capitalize on improving demand in the residential real estate sector. However, there was a notable sequential decline of 35.70% from the previous quarter's sales of ₹1,987.84 crores, highlighting the cyclical nature of project execution in the real estate industry.
In terms of profitability, Sobha's net profit reached ₹50.85 crores, which is a substantial year-on-year increase of 273.35% compared to the same quarter last year. Nevertheless, this figure represents a decline of 44.63% from the previous quarter's profit of ₹91.84 crores. The profit after tax (PAT) margin stood at 3.98%, an improvement from 1.60% in Q1 FY26 but a decrease from 4.62% in Q4 FY26. This volatility in net profit raises concerns about the sustainability of earnings, particularly given that a significant portion of the profit before tax (75.26%) was derived from other income, which may not reflect the core operational performance. The operating margin, excluding other income, was reported at 6.08%, down from 7.66% in the previous quarter, indicating challenges in cost management despite the strong revenue growth. Additionally, the company's return on equity (ROE) remains low at 3.69%, suggesting inefficiencies in capital deployment relative to industry standards. Overall, Sobha Ltd. demonstrated strong top-line growth, but the underlying operational metrics reveal challenges, particularly in margin compression and the quality of earnings.
